$150K in Green Bay = $153,488 in Columbia
Your $150K salary in Green Bay (COL 86) has the same purchasing power as $153,488 in Columbia (COL 88). Columbia is more expensive โ you'd need 2% more to maintain the same lifestyle.

How is the salary equivalent calculated?
The equivalent salary is calculated by multiplying your current salary by the ratio of the two cities' overall cost of living indices: $150K ร (88 รท 86) = $153,488. This adjusts for differences in housing, food, transport, and general cost of living.
